The most important step is determining whether or not you still love your husband and want to stay in the marriage and work towards rebuilding a stronger relationship.
Here are the 9 things you need to know to set you on a path to rebuilding your marriage.
1. Once you have decided you want your marriage to work, stick to your decision and give it your everything. Do not change your mind. This is not healthy for you or your children, if you have any.
2. Once you have made up your mind to save your marriage after an affair, be prepared to commit one hundred percent.
3. Although you are the injured party, remember that it takes two. In order to save your marriage you also need to contribute to it positively and not expect your husband to do all the work.
4. Since you have decided to remain in the relationship, it's beneficial for you to shed all the negative feelings and resentment that you harbor towards your spouse. This not only helps the marriage get back on track but is most beneficial for your own healthy well being.
5. Give yourself time to heal and resolve all the issues troubling you. It is natural to feel betrayed and you must accept the hurt, deal with it, and then move forward. If necessary, talk to your husband about why he behaved the way he did and understand the reasons responsible for the affair.
6. Although your husband is the one who should try to make amends and work hard to regain your trust, try not to withdraw. Keep the communication open.
7. Tell your husband how you feel and making sure he understands what is required in the relationship. This will help speed up the healing process and the trust factors within your relationship.
8. It is important to give each other some space and take it one-step at a time. Rebuilding a marriage takes time and should not be rushed.
9. If you are not sure how to save a marriage after an affair and want to talk to an expert, do not hesitate to do so. Your relationship takes precedence over everything else and you should do whatever it takes to save it.
There are marriages that end up in a divorce after an affair but the statistics reveal more couples are staying together and working things out.
